National Walking Day: Embrace the Simplicity and Joy of Walking - Taking place annually on the first Wednesday of April, National Walking Day encourages people everywhere to step outside, breathe in the fresh air, and reconnect with the simplicity of walking. Founded by the American Heart Association in 2007, this special day underscores walking as an accessible, low-impact way to boost physical, emotional, and mental health. A Brief History of National Walking Day Launched by the American Heart Association, National Walking Day began as a movement to encourage healthier lifestyles through the simplest form of exercise—walking. Placed strategically at the beginning of spring, the day invites people to shed their sedentary winter routines and embrace a healthier, more active lifestyle. Benefits of Walking Walking is highly beneficial not just physically but mentally and emotionally as well: Physical Health: Regular walking strengthens the heart, lowers blood pressure, and helps maintain a healthy weight. Mental Health: A daily walk can significantly reduce stress, improve mood, and increase mental clarity. Emotional Health: Walking outdoors can enhance emotional well-being by connecting you with nature and reducing feelings of anxiety and depression. Interesting Facts and Cultural Perspectives Victorian 'Pedestrianism': Walking competitions in the 19th century attracted large crowds and inspired modern racewalking events. Japan’s 'Forest Bathing': This mindful walking practice connects walkers with nature, promoting mental health and relaxation. The Origin of 10,000 Steps: The idea originated from a Japanese pedometer in the 1960s, and has since become a worldwide benchmark for daily activity. Global Walking Traditions: In the Netherlands, cities prioritize walking and cycling, while Indigenous Australian communities engage in 'walkabouts' as rites of passage. Creativity Boost: Walking meetings have been utilized by business leaders like Steve Jobs to foster innovation and creative thinking. The phrase “life after love” resonates deeply in the realm of relationships and personal growth, often prompting reflection on the aftermath of love lost or changed. Delving into its significance reveals a nuanced exploration of emotions, resilience, and the human experience:

Understanding “Life After Love”

  1. Emotional Resilience: “Life after love” encapsulates the journey of healing and adaptation following the end of a romantic relationship. It signifies the process of moving forward, embracing change, and rediscovering personal identity outside of a former romantic connection.
  2. Growth and Reflection: Beyond the immediate emotional impact of a breakup or loss, “life after love” invites individuals to reflect on lessons learned, personal growth experienced, and the resilience gained through navigating challenging emotions.

Themes Explored in “Life After Love”

  1. Self-Discovery: The period after love involves self-discovery, where individuals often reassess priorities, values, and personal goals. It’s a time to reconnect with one’s own passions, interests, and aspirations independent of a past relationship.
  2. Healing and Closure: Achieving closure and emotional healing is a significant aspect of “life after love.” It involves processing grief, accepting changes, and nurturing oneself through self-care, support networks, and positive coping mechanisms.

Navigating Transitions

  1. Relationship Dynamics: Understanding how relationships evolve and transform over time is essential in interpreting “life after love.” It acknowledges the fluidity of human connections and the importance of evolving perspectives on love, loss, and growth.
  2. Hope and Future Outlook: Despite the challenges posed by heartbreak or separation, “life after love” also embodies hope for the future. It symbolizes resilience, the capacity to love again, and the potential for new beginnings in different forms of relationships or personal fulfillment.

Cultural and Personal Interpretations

  1. Literary and Artistic Influences: The concept of “life after love” resonates across literature, art, and music, reflecting universal themes of human experience and emotional transformation.
  2. Personal Narratives: Exploring individual stories and experiences of “life after love” provides diverse perspectives on coping strategies, personal growth milestones, and the profound impact of relationships on one’s life journey.

Conclusion

“Life after love” is a multifaceted concept that extends beyond the end of a romantic relationship. It signifies resilience, personal growth, and the ongoing journey of self-discovery in the face of emotional challenges. Embracing this phase involves introspection, healing, and embracing new possibilities, ultimately shaping a deeper understanding of love, loss, and personal fulfillment.
